Content Review A The study of yawning is anything but boring. It boasts a rich history of theories that go back to antiquity, but thus far the there is no conclusive idea as to why people yawn. And we’ve already known that yawning can be contagious. When you see someone yawn, it is very likely that you’ll yawn, too. Many theories have been made to explain this phenomenon. Scientific researches have been carried out in order to solve this mystery. One research in Albany university focuses on the explanation of yawning while the other two in Leeds university and London university study the contagious yawning.
B There is theory that people yawn when they feel stressed to let in more oxygen as athlete usually yawn before the event. But the experiment in Albany university shows that people do not yawn because they need oxygen. The conclusion is made from the fact that the rise and fall of oxygen and carbon dioxide do not lead to extra yawning. And not unlike computer, human brain performs better when cool. It helps provide blood flow in one’s body. The researchers asked one group of students to put a wet towel on their forehead and it basically eliminates yawning.
C Animals yawn when then see their own kind yawn except chimpanzee and a certain kind of monkey. But only 40 to 60 percent of people are susceptible to contagious yawning. Researchers in Leeds university find that when contagious yawning occurs, the same part of brain that is related to empathy of sympathy is active.
D An experiment in Leeds university is carried that two group of students, one of them the students majored in psychology, who are considered to have higher level of empathy, while the other engineering students, who are believed to be more interested in things and objects. Both group sit with someone who is asked to yawn quite frequently. And the psychology students yawn much more than engineering students. But women, who are more sympathetic than men according to our understanding, didn’t show extra yawning compared to men.
E A research carried out in London university may add light to the study. Children with autism are unable to form emotional bond with the people they meet. And the researchers asked a group of children with autism to watch a video tape showing someone yawns. And a group of children without autism as a controlled group. The result shows that the autism children are less susceptible to contagious yawning.
F How yawning evolves such a thing that people will do spontaneously. One theory has it that yawning increase alert in the dangerous situation. And it serves as a bond between early humans. When someone yawns, it means “I should rest for a while, you stay awake for now” Thus it become a way to communicate among tribes and form an evolutionary advantage.

Describe someone who is knowledgeable. You should say: Who this person is How you know this person What kinds of things he knows How you think of this person.
The knowledgeable man I am going to tell you about is Leonardo Da Vinci. He was one of the three most outstanding and well known artists during the Renaissance. I have known about him since I was a little child at secondary school. One Chinese textbook had a long article on his artistic achievements and his status in history. But at that time I thought he was nothing more than a great artist. Then I came across his biography at the library and began to realize what a knowledgeable person he was.
His fields of interests involved sculpture, music, maths, astronomy and history. He made his own contribution to all these areas. He seems to be a genius from another universe, leaving us everyday people far behind. I admire his ingenuity and I think he is really talented. My knowledge is as trivial as ashes compared to his. |
